Contrary to the idea of linear progress, human evolution has had detrimental effects on our health. Over centuries, our mouths have grown smaller, leaving insufficient room for teeth to grow straight and constricting our airways. This is a primary cause of modern afflictions like sleep apnea, snoring, and asthma.

Despite common belief, only about 3-5% of Alzheimer's cases are driven by inherited genetic mutations. The vast majority are linked to lifestyle factors like diet, exercise, and sleep, making it a largely preventable disease if proactive measures are taken early in life.
Studies show that regularity—going to bed and waking up at the same time—outweighs sleep quantity in predicting all-cause mortality. People with the most regular sleep schedules have a 49% lower risk of premature death compared to those with irregular schedules.
Catching up on sleep over the weekend can reduce cardiovascular disease risk by 20% compared to remaining sleep-deprived. However, this recovery doesn't extend to other critical systems; cognitive ability, immune function, and blood sugar regulation do not rebound.
